Output 31ef69acfec3eede4ddaa562bf659475be8accaf30d42236558e7dc283b71eeb:0

value
411107
script pubkey
OP_0 OP_PUSHBYTES_20 893e21461b37309cb31bf75a1d528312a9bbd0fc
address
tb1q3ylzz3smxucfevcm7adp655rz25mh58us6rqh9
transaction
31ef69acfec3eede4ddaa562bf659475be8accaf30d42236558e7dc283b71eeb
confirmations
100008
spent
true